If a proton, a deuteron and an alpha particle, on being accelerated by the same potential difference, enter perpendicularly to a magnetic field. The ratio of their respective kinetic energies is
Options
(a) 1 : 2 : 2
(b) 2 : 2 : 1
(c) 1 : 2 : 1
(d) 1 : 1 : 2
Correct Answer:
1 : 1 : 2
